APPLESOFT II BASIC is APPLE’s very much extended BASIC language. BASIC has BASIC Programming Manual can provide an introduction: it covers a. Apple II Programmer’s Reference: Applesoft Commands · Applesoft BASIC Frequently Chart, in PDF format · Applesoft Basic Programming Reference Manual. Download as PDF, TXT or read online from Scribd. Flag for inappropriate content. Save. Applesoft ][ Basic Programming Reference Manual. For Later. save.

Author: Voodoogar Zulkirr
Country: Malta
Language: English (Spanish)
Genre: Science
Published (Last): 15 March 2008
Pages: 278
PDF File Size: 9.19 Mb
ePub File Size: 3.22 Mb
ISBN: 201-1-43809-504-7
Downloads: 66157
Price: Free* [*Free Regsitration Required]
Uploader: Fenrikus

This is especially important within FOR As the cursor moves, each character it crosses on the screen is copied into APPLE II’s memoryjust as if you had typed the character. A string which contains characters is called a “null” string.

Applesoft BASIC Reference

Suppose we wanted Co count backwards from 10 to 1. CH will be in the range from through 39 and is the cursor’s position relative to the text window’s left-hand margin, as set by POKE 32, L. So you can enter many extra characters by leaving out spaces when typing — LIST adds them back. A program for doing this refdrence be as follows: As the strings themselves are stored by the program, they occupy an additional one byte per character.

Equivalent positive and negative addresses may programmibg used interchangeably. Thank ‘ s for the sell.


Refdrence try again later. In the range Using a variable whose subscript is larger than the maximum designated, or which calls for a different number of dimensions than specified in a DIM statement, causes the?

COS 2 Returns the cosine of the argument, which must be in radians. When an error occurs in a program, the code for progrmming type of error is stored in decimal memory location Addison-Wesley; Revised edition July 1, Language: Real variables use 2 bytes for the variable name and 5 bytes for the value 1 exponent, 4 mantissa.

Line sets the variable N to this length I-l. This is best illustrated by examples: However, if issued while HGR2 is in effect, GR clears its usual screenful of memory, but leaves you looking at page 2 of low-resolution graphics and text. Extra data left unread is OK. At line 30 we see a new type of statement. Another way to say this: When the formula after the PRINT statement is evaluated, the value 10 is substituted for the variable R each time R appears in the formula.

A name does not have Co be separated froin a preceding or following reserved word by any of these delimiters. These pairs of colors are complements: The second example illustrates how to indicate that the STEP size as you count is to be different from 1.

Full text of “Applesoft BASIC Programming Reference Manual – Apple Computer”

Use reset Ctrl C return to escape. This serves mainly as an aid to the programmer, and serves no useful function as far as the operation of the program in solving a particular problem. Points to location in memory for statement to be executed next.


The screen is cleared to black, and the cursor is moved to the text window. Reals are converted to integers.

Applesoft BASIC Quick Reference

However, there are special functions for converting one type to the other. SAVE Stores a program on cassette tape. In general, you programking be given the? POKEresets the error-detection flag so that normal error messages will be printed. HTAB’s moves are relative to the left margin of the text window, but Independent of the line width. J is set to the position of the decimal point, or to I-l if there is no decimal.

Applesoft BASIC Programming Reference Manual – Apple Computer

The shape table’s starting location, whose address we have called S, must contain the number of shape definitions between and in hexadecimal. Let’s start this one at the center. Appkesoft call for more Information. Integer variables use 2 bytes for the variable name, two bytes for the value, and have 0’s in the remaining three bytes.